My question is about using the NXT Toolbox in simulink. Since there is no built in block for reading the compass sensor, I would like to write an S-function containing C-code with libraries from nxtOSEK (ecrobot_interface.h mainly), which have methods for reading the compass sensor. I have tried using the s-function builder as well as writing the c-file manually from a template, and also the Code Legacy Tool. None of these manages to compile the c-code. I get lots of (>100) syntax errors in library files not written by me, for example:
C:\Matlab\R2012a\targets\nxtOSEK\lejos_nxj\src\nxtvm\javavm\classes.h(70) : error C2143: syntax error : missing ')' before '('
Is there something special I need to think about when using external libraries in C mex S-functions?

You just need to make sure to have all the right #includes and use the right compiler/linker flags. Pretty much what you might need to do if you were trying to create a standalone application with that code outside of MATLAB.
